AuTECO Minerals unearths ‘highly significant’ gold grades from Sioux Lookout prospect, Ontario

Gold explorer AuTECO Minerals (ASX:AUT) has reported gold (Au) grades of up to 73.6 grams per tonne (g/t) from a maiden surface exploration program at its Sioux Lookout prospect in Ontario, Canada. 

The company, which has a $64.75 million market capitalisation, says these ‘outstanding’ results from first-pass exploration work at Sioux point to the discovery of a potentially ‘significant’ and ‘high-grade’ gold system. 

AuTECO reports this discovery of ‘high-grade’ gold comes from the same trend as Treasury Metals’ (ASX:TML) 2.9-million-ounce (Moz) Goliath Gold Project. 

As a result, AuTECO announces follow-up sampling is underway, with results expected in the coming weeks. The company also announces regional ‘high-priority’ targeting will begin at its 2.8Moz Pickle Crow Gold Project in conjunction with the follow-up sampling. 

This work at Pickle Crow will gather surface samples every 1km, traversing the entire 46km strike of the northern Pickle Lake greenstone belt, and is scheduled for completion by the end of October 2023.    

Commenting on the results, AuTECO Minerals Chief Executive Officer (CEO) Darren Cooke said: “These are outstanding results which reveal the presence of high-grade mineralisation on the same trend as the adjacent 2.9Moz Goliath project. To find new high-grade outcrops on surface grading 74g/t gold highlights the enormous potential of the gold system so close to surface.

We picked up this project through smart geology and our in-country knowledge. As a result, we are now looking at the potential for a discovery which would create immense value for AuTECO shareholders. Once the remainder of the exploration samples are returned, we will review the data and move towards testing of the project”.  

AuTECO Minerals is an ASX-listed mineral explorer focused on advancing ‘high-grade’ gold resources at the Pickle Crow project in the world-class Uchi subprovince of Ontario, Canada. 

The company’s Sioux Lookout prospect is located near the Goliath Complex in Ontario, Canada, within the Wabigoon greenstone belt along strike of the Goliath project, which hosts a current 2.9 Moz resource.
